Aren't all these transactions checked by a human after the fact? IIRC I interviewed someone who worked on this and thats what they said.


from https://www.cnn.com/2024/04/03/business/amazons-self-checkou...

   Amazon had used roughly 1,000 humans in India, according to some news reports, to help monitor accurate checkouts. The company told CNN it’s “reducing the number of human reviews” while developing the “Just Walk Out” technology. Amazon said besides data associates’ main role in working on the underlying technology, they also “validate a small minority” of shopping visits.
